๐จ IT'S OFFICIAL: The FBI is investigating Argentina's football association for money laundering.๐ฆ๐ท
Over $300 million in sponsorship money, from Adidas, routed through U.S. banks and a Miami firm called TourProdEnter LLC, is being examined by federal authorities. Shell companies, remittance services, yachts, private jets, payments to AFA executives.
AFA President, Claudio Tapia and Treasurer Pablo Toviggino are the key names.
French investigative journalist, Romain Molina says his full exposรฉ drops soon. He's calling it one of FIFA's biggest scandals in years.
Argentina is currently playing in the World Cup.
